Is the Main Dining Room Open on Embarkation Day on Royal Caribbean?

  • Michael Rodriguez
  • 6 min read

Embarkation day is one of the busiest parts of any cruise vacation. After checking in, completing security procedures, and exploring the ship, many guests wonder whether the Main Dining Room (MDR) is open for lunch or if they should head to another restaurant.

The short answer is yes, on most Royal Caribbean ships, the Main Dining Room is typically open for lunch on embarkation day. However, availability may vary depending on the ship, departure port, itinerary, operational requirements, or special events. Checking the Royal Caribbean app or the daily Cruise Compass once onboard is the best way to confirm opening hours.

If you're looking for a quieter place to begin your vacation, the Main Dining Room is often an excellent alternative to the busy buffet.

Is the Main Dining Room Open for Lunch on Embarkation Day?

In most cases, yes.

Royal Caribbean frequently opens the Main Dining Room for embarkation day lunch, usually between late morning and early afternoon. This provides guests with a comfortable place to eat while avoiding long buffet lines.

Typical embarkation lunch hours include:

Dining VenueUsually Open on Embarkation DayCost

Main Dining RoomYes (varies by ship)Included

Windjammer MarketplaceYesIncluded

Café PromenadeYesIncluded

Park Café (select ships)YesIncluded

Specialty RestaurantsSome may openExtra charge

Because dining schedules occasionally change, onboard information always takes priority.

When Does the Main Dining Room Open?

Opening times vary by itinerary.

Typical schedule:

MealApproximate Time

Breakfast7:00 AM – 9:30 AM

Embarkation Lunch11:30 AM – 1:30 PM

DinnerAssigned dining times or My Time Dining

Guests should verify dining hours using:

  • Royal Caribbean App

  • Cruise Compass

  • Digital signs near dining venues

Can Dining Arrangements Be Changed After Boarding?

Many dining requests can still be adjusted after embarkation, subject to availability.

Guests may request:

  • Different dining times

  • Larger or smaller tables

  • Shared or private seating

  • Special dietary arrangements

If you are wondering can we update our dining preferences after boarding the cruise, the answer is often yes. Visit the Main Dining Room host desk shortly after boarding, where the dining team can review available options and assist with eligible changes.

Making requests early generally provides the best chance of securing your preferred arrangement.

What If the Main Dining Room Is Closed?

Occasionally, operational reasons may prevent the Main Dining Room from opening for embarkation lunch.

In that case, guests can usually dine at:

  • Windjammer Marketplace

  • Café Promenade

  • Park Café (on eligible ships)

  • Solarium Bistro (select ships)

  • Selected specialty restaurants

Based on publicly available information, there is no confirmed data indicating that every Royal Caribbean ship follows the exact same embarkation dining schedule.
